Position Summary:
We are seeking a courteous, dependable, and experienced Valet Parking Attendant to join our hospital team. The ideal candidate will have prior hospital valet experience, demonstrate excellent communication skills, and provide a welcoming first impression to patients, visitors, and staff. Bilingual fluency in English and Spanish is required to ensure clear communication with our diverse community.

Key Responsibilities:
- Greet patients, visitors, and staff with professionalism and compassion.
- Safely park and retrieve vehicles in a timely and efficient manner.
- Assist individuals with mobility needs, including opening doors and providing directions.
- Maintain a clean and organized valet area.
- Communicate effectively with hospital staff and valet team members.
- Handle keys and vehicles responsibly, ensuring security and safety.
- Provide exceptional customer service, especially in high-stress or sensitive situations.
- Report any incidents, damages, or concerns to the supervisor immediately.
- Uphold hospital policies and HIPAA confidentiality standards.
Qualifications:
- Previous hospital valet experience strongly preferred.
- Bilingual (English/Spanish) required.
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ills.
- Ability to operate both automatic and manual (stick shift) vehicles preferred; willingness to learn is acceptable.
- Must be able to stand, walk, and run for extended periods.
- Valid driver’s license with a clean driving record.
- Professional appearance and demeanor.
- Ability to work in various weather conditions.
